What Will Happen During the Setup Process?

During the setup of synthetic turf, property owners can expect a systematic and efficient procedure that converts their outdoor space. Initially, the crew conducts a comprehensive evaluation of the area, measuring dimensions and detecting any water problems. Following this, they prepare the ground by removing existing grass and debris, ensuring a smooth base for the fresh lawn.

Subsequently, a stratum of crushed stone is laid down to support suitable drainage. The team subsequently puts in place a weed control layer to inhibit unwarranted growth under the grass. When the base is complete, the synthetic grass is unrolled and cut to size to fit the targeted area, maintaining smooth edges.

The grass is fixed firmly with adhesive or stakes, and infill materials may be added for durability and authentic appearance. Property owners should anticipate to see their revamped outdoor area prepared for enjoyment within a brief period, often just a day or two.

Site Readiness Strategies

Preparing the site properly is essential for a high-quality artificial grass installation. Begin by removing the existing grass and debris to create a clean base. Next, level the ground, fixing any depressions or high spots to make a smooth surface. Compacting the soil is vital to avoid future settling, which can be done with a plate compactor. Once the terrain is level and compacted, a weed barrier fabric should be placed to limit future growth. Finally, spread a layer of crushed stone or gravel to enhance drainage and provide stability. Each step contributes to a solid foundation, ensuring the durability and performance of the artificial grass.

Ways to Maintain Your Artificial Grass and Keep It Appearing Beautiful

Sustaining the vibrant appearance of artificial grass calls for regular attention and care. Routine cleaning is essential; a quick water rinse can dislodge debris and dust. For resistant stains, a mixture of mild soap and water is successful. Additionally, using a brush or stiff broom can help keep the fibers upright and looking fresh.

Frequent inspecting for foreign objects, such as leaves or branches, prevents accumulation that can result in discoloration. To copyright proper drainage conditions, make sure that any standing water is swiftly removed. During periods of heavy use, it may be beneficial to apply infill to keep the grass's condition and aesthetics.

Finally, safeguarding artificial grass from pointed items helps prevent harm. By following these straightforward maintenance tips, homeowners can guarantee their synthetic grass stays an beautiful and practical outdoor space for many years.

How much time Does Artificial Grass Endure?

Artificial grass often lasts between 15 to 25 years, subject to factors such as quality, maintenance, and environmental conditions. Proper care can extend its years of use, guaranteeing a durable and eye-catching outdoor surface for assorted activities.

What Is the Price of Artificial Grass Setup?

The expense for synthetic grass installation commonly falls from $5 to $20 per square foot, affected by factors like material quality, labor, and location conditions. Homeowners should request different quotes for accurate budgeting.
